Islamabad: The Foreign Minister (FM) of Pakistan Shah Mehmood Qureshi received a call from his United Arab Emirates (UAE) counterpart Sheikh Abdullah bin Zayed Al Nahyan on Wednesday.

Pakistan's FM praised the arrangement of Dubai expo 2020 going to be held on October 21 and anticipated that the event would be a "resounding success".
The official statement of FM said that both ministers discussed bilateral ties and affirmed to deepen the cooperation in different sectors.
Both sides agreed to collaborate in proximity at multilateral forums.
Several regional issues and the Afghan predicament came under discussion.
Earlier this month, the Crown of Abu Dhabi and the Prime Minister (PM) Imran Khan also had a telephonic talk and emphasized the peace and stability of the region.
